Spectrum VoIP —
Hosted VoIP & UCaaS with Onsite Installation for SMBs

Spectrum VoIP is a hosted VoIP and UCaaS provider built for small and mid-size businesses that want a fully managed phone system deployment — new hardware included, onsite installation, a dedicated project manager, unlimited live training, and 24/7 US-based technical support. The Everything Plan bundles all features at a flat monthly rate with no upfront charges, no separate hardware purchase, and no feature tiers. With voice, video, messaging, call center reporting, and Microsoft Teams integration available from a single provider, Spectrum VoIP is a strong fit for SMBs seeking a complete, service-first UCaaS experience. Why Spectrum VoIP

Key Strengths

What sets Spectrum VoIP apart from self-service cloud PBX providers — and where the white-glove deployment model, included hardware, and flat-rate Everything Plan deliver the most value.

White-Glove Onsite Installation

Spectrum VoIP sends technicians onsite to install the phone system at the customer's location — unlike self-service cloud PBX providers where customers configure and deploy equipment themselves. A dedicated project manager coordinates equipment delivery, number porting, installation scheduling, and technician visits from start to finish.

Hardware Included, No Upfront Charges

Brand new IP phone hardware is included with the Spectrum VoIP service — customers receive new equipment as part of the deployment without a separate hardware purchase. The Everything Plan bundles all features and hardware into a flat monthly rate with no upfront charges, making deployment costs predictable.

24/7 US-Based Technical Support

Spectrum VoIP provides around-the-clock technical support staffed entirely in the United States — a meaningful differentiator for SMBs that rely on their phone system for business-critical operations and need direct access to knowledgeable support at any hour.

Everything Plan — All Features Included

Spectrum VoIP bundles all features into a single flat monthly rate — rather than the tiered feature gating used by many cloud PBX providers where advanced features require upgrading to higher-cost plans. Unlimited features, unlimited live training, and hardware are included without add-on costs.
